Best-of-class Connectivity in Fabric Data Factory

Fabric Data Factory now features an expanded lineup of connectors and enhanced capabilities. Fabric SQL Database Connector Both Data Pipeline and Dataflow Gen 2 now natively support the Fabric SQL Database connector as both a source and sink. Now, you can directly connect to your Fabric SQL databases, allowing for smooth data movement and transformation across platforms without additional setup. Dataflow Gen2 CI/CD and GIT source control integration are now in preview!

We are delighted to share that CI/CD and GIT integration support for Dataflow Gen2 is now available in preview! With this new set of features, you can now seamlessly integrate your Dataflow with your existing CI/CD pipelines and version control of your workspace in Fabric.
